Lightning strikes spark 23 new forest fires

Posted on July 31, 2018 by Jason Farmer

July 31, 2018, Thunder Bay, Ont. – Thunderstorms rolling through the region over the weekend have sparked nearly two-dozen new fires. The Ministry of Natural Resources and Forestry said there were 23 new forest fires discovered this weekend. Throughout the region, there are 98 active fires burning, with 30 listed as not under control. Tbnewswatch.com […]

Ontario wildfire grows to 8,200 hectares

Posted on July 30, 2018 by Jason Farmer

July 30, 2018, Parry Sound, Ont. – The largest forest fire in northeastern Ontario is continuing to grow despite aerial and ground-level efforts to stop its spread. Officials with the province’s Ministry of Natural Resources and Forestry said Monday that the Parry Sound 33 fire had been expanding to the northeast and now comprised more […]
